
The Xbox application on PC now allows access to Steam, Epic Games games and more
More than ever, Xbox is betting on the PC to install its game ecosystem. An update deployed today for the Xbox application, available on Windows 11, allows you to unify its toy library installed on its interface. The application thus becomes a real centralized launcher, a function already present on Steam for several years, but also offered by third -party software like Heroic or Lutris. The advantage of this centralization via Xbox is immediate access to the games offered by the PC Game Pass.
The Xbox application now provides access to its Steam, Epic Games Store and Battle.net games © Numériques

Previously the only prerogative of users who opted for the Preview Xbox Insiders program, the new application is now available to the general public. To activate the unified toy library, you must go through the “Settings” menu and activate the display of third -party games. Three platforms are natively integrated: Steam, Epic Store and Battle.net. A new “My Applications” tab makes it possible, logically, to quickly access software or demineralized third -party shops; Everything is good to keep the player in the Xbox shackles; And to transform the PC into a real versatile game platform.

In addition to this application overhaul, Microsoft has also added a new feature for Xbox controllers connected to the PC. It is now possible to go from one application to another via a menu accessible by a long pressure on the Xbox button. A ” Switcher app »That we have already seen on the Full Screen Experience interface of the Xbox Rog Ally, whose release is still expected for October 16. Xbox also announces the arrival at the end of September of the game history in late September via Cloud Gaming to resume its game immediately.
